七日杀联机需要安装特定MOD时,如何确保所有玩家的MOD版本一致?
七日杀联机需要安装特定MOD时,如何确保所有玩家的MOD版本一致?为什么不同玩家加载MOD后会出现角色数据错乱甚至闪退?
在联机玩《七日杀》时,许多玩家会通过安装特定MOD来增强游戏体验——比如增加新武器、优化生存难度,或是加入自定义地图。但这类MOD往往对版本一致性要求极高:一旦主机与客户端的MOD版本不匹配,轻则角色属性异常、任务进度丢失,重则直接触发游戏崩溃或联机断开。尤其是当MOD作者更新了功能修复或平衡性调整后,若部分玩家未及时同步新版,整个联机局的稳定性就会受到严重影响。那么,如何从操作流程到日常维护全链路确保所有玩家的MOD版本严格一致?这不仅是技术问题,更是保障联机流畅度的关键。
一、为什么版本不一致会引发联机故障?
在深入解决方法前,先明确问题的底层逻辑。《七日杀》的MOD本质是通过修改游戏底层文件(如角色属性表、物品生成规则、地图结构等)来实现功能扩展。当主机(创建房间的玩家)与客户端(加入房间的玩家)加载的MOD版本存在差异时,游戏引擎会因“读取到不同规则的数据”而产生冲突——例如主机端的MOD将某武器伤害值调整为150,而客户端仍沿用旧版的100,结算时就会出现数值错乱;更严重的情况下,若MOD的结构(如文件夹命名、依赖关系)发生变化,客户端可能根本无法识别主机传递的数据包,最终导致闪退或联机失败。
常见故障表现包括:角色进入游戏后装备消失、技能效果与主机描述不符、地图部分区域无法加载、频繁弹出“MOD冲突”提示等。这些问题的根源几乎都指向“版本不一致”。
二、确保版本一致的核心操作步骤
(一)联机前的“三重核对”准备
- 明确MOD的唯一标识:每个正规MOD通常会在发布页面标注“MOD ID”(如Navezgane武器扩展包的ID可能是“NWEP_1.2”)和“版本号”(如v2.3.1)。玩家需优先记录主推MOD的这两项信息,这是后续核对的基础。
- 统一下载渠道:避免从不同平台(如A站下载主机版、B论坛下载客户端版)获取MOD——不同平台的版本更新可能存在延迟,甚至被第三方篡改。建议全员通过MOD作者的官方指定渠道(如Steam创意工坊、Navezgane官方论坛、作者个人网站)下载,确保文件源头一致。
- 提前测试单人体验:主机在正式联机前,应先单独加载所有目标MOD进入游戏,确认无报错且功能正常;客户端同样需提前安装并测试,避免因本地环境问题(如旧版游戏补丁冲突)导致版本验证失效。
(二)联机过程中的“强制同步”机制
- 主机主导的MOD清单锁定:在《七日杀》联机设置中,主机需进入“模组管理”界面,手动勾选所有需要加载的MOD,并记录当前清单的完整截图(包括MOD名称、版本号、加载顺序)。客户端加入房间时,游戏会自动比对双方的MOD清单——若发现某MOD缺失或版本不同,系统会直接拦截联机请求并提示具体差异项。
- 版本号的实时核对:对于部分不显示版本号但通过文件名区分版本的MOD(如“SurvivalMod_20250101.zip”中的日期即隐含版本信息),主机可在创建房间时通过聊天框明确告知客户端:“本次联机需加载‘生存挑战MOD,文件名含20250101’”,客户端需检查本地文件名是否完全匹配。
- Steam创意工坊的自动同步优势:如果MOD来自Steam创意工坊,主机订阅后,客户端只需在Steam库中右键点击《七日杀》→“属性”→“创意工坊”→“已订阅内容”,找到对应MOD并确认订阅状态为“已启用”。由于Steam会自动推送最新版本到所有订阅设备,只要主机和客户端均未手动禁用更新,理论上版本会保持一致(但需注意网络延迟可能导致短暂不同步,建议联机前重启Steam客户端)。
(三)日常维护的“版本追踪”习惯
- 建立MOD更新日志:如果是固定联机小队,可指定一名成员作为“MOD管理员”,负责关注常用MOD的更新动态(如通过作者社交媒体、MOD社区公告)。每次有新版本发布时,管理员需同步通知全员,并附上更新说明(如“本次修复了武器耐久度计算错误”)。
- 定期清理旧版本文件:部分玩家电脑中可能残留旧版MOD文件(如卸载后未彻底删除的文件夹),这些残留文件可能在重新安装时被误调用。建议每月清理一次游戏目录下的“Mods”文件夹,重新从官方渠道下载最新版MOD并分类存放(例如按功能分为“武器类”“地图类”“UI优化类”)。
- 使用版本管理工具辅助:对于技术能力较强的玩家,可借助第三方工具(如Mod Organizer 2)管理MOD——这类工具能自动记录每个MOD的安装版本,并在加载前提示冲突风险,避免手动操作失误。
三、常见问题与解决方案速查
| 问题现象 | 可能原因 | 解决方法 |
|---------------------------|---------------------------|--------------------------------------------------------------------------|
| 客户端提示“MOD版本不兼容” | 主机与客户端的MOD版本号不同 | 检查双方MOD文件夹内的“version.txt”文件(部分MOD会内置版本记录),或直接对比文件名中的日期/数字标识,更新至完全一致的版本。 |
| 联机后角色属性异常 | MOD的功能逻辑版本不一致 | 确认是否所有玩家都加载了同一套“功能依赖MOD”(例如某个武器MOD需要搭配“伤害计算补丁MOD”才能生效),遗漏任一依赖项都会导致数据错乱。 |
| Steam创意工坊显示已订阅但未加载 | 本地缓存未更新 | 在Steam客户端中右键《七日杀》→“属性”→“创意工坊”→点击“验证游戏文件的完整性”,强制刷新订阅内容。 |
从联机前的准备到过程中的同步,再到日常的维护,确保《七日杀》MOD版本一致本质上是对“团队协作”的考验——它需要每位玩家主动沟通、严格遵循统一的操作流程。当所有人的MOD版本像齿轮一样精密咬合时,联机局才能真正摆脱技术限制,回归到享受游戏乐趣的本质。毕竟,无论是对抗丧尸的紧张刺激,还是探索自定义地图的新鲜感,都需要稳定的技术基础作为支撑。
2025-12-22 20:50:30
赞 155踩 0